Description

As spring training heats up and Opening Day nears, the library invites baseball fans and history lovers alike to an exclusive first look at the upcoming five-part docuseries "My Father, Dick Allen" - a compelling portrait of one of the game's most electrifying and misunderstood legends. Told through the intimate lens of family, the series charts Dick Allen's extraordinary rise from his barrier-breaking early years in Philadelphia to his MVP season on Chicago's South Side, culminating in his long-overdue induction into the National Baseball Hall of Fame. This is a story of brilliance, courage, and resilience-on the field and at home.
